North Biscayne Bay has its share of fun fish too, namely mangrove snapper and sheepshead around structure, gag grouper in channels and around bridges, and jack crevalle in the channels. Trolling at night can be a particularly pleasant way to fish, especially during the stifling heat of summer days. For shallow-water applications (less than 7feet), fishing near rock piles and bridges, such as Miamis 79th Street Causeway, Venetian Causeway and Rickenbacker Causeway, I use smaller-lipped divers: Rapala X-Rap Saltwater (SXR12 and SXR14), X-Rap Jointed Shad (XJS13G) and Bomber Magnum Long As. Snagging is not allowed at any time within 100 feet of a moored watercraft. Casting the plugs a good distance back behind the boat well in advance is crucial, so the plug is at the correct depth and speed by the time it enters the strike zone.
